What Are Affordable Software Solutions for Small Businesses?

The Right Software Investment Strategy for Small Businesses

The most common mistake small businesses make is trying to invest in comprehensive systems designed for large companies. The right strategy is starting with solutions that solve the most urgent need, have a low starting cost, and can be expanded as the business grows.

Budget-Friendly Starting Options

  • Cloud-based accounting software (low monthly subscription cost)
  • Simple workflow automation with no-code/low-code platforms
  • Ready-made CRM SaaS solutions (like HubSpot Free, Zoho)
  • Cost-effective e-commerce start with WordPress/WooCommerce
  • Self-hosted deployment of open-source solutions

When Should You Transition to Custom Software?

Ready-made SaaS solutions start to fall short once business processes standardize and growth accelerates. A transition to custom development should be considered when the total monthly SaaS cost approaches the annual maintenance cost of custom software, or when customization needs exceed the limits of standard packages.
